NIT Championship Game Predictions: Wichita State vs. Alabama

 

nit championship game

Predictions are ready in the NIT Championship Game between Wichita State and Alabama.

 

The Wichita State Shockers (28-8) come into the 2011 NIT Championship Game as small favorites for their 7:00 PM ET clash with the Alabama Crimson Tide (25-11).  Alabama and Wichita State will play on the NIT Championship Game on a neutral court at Madison Square Garden in New York, and the Shockers’ 14-4 record away from home easily bests the 6-11 mark that the Crimson Tide put up this year.

These two teams don’t have a storied history against one another and Alabama claimed the most recent meeting, a 60-58 victory way back in 1997.  Wichita State advanced to the NIT Championship Game with wins over Nebraska (76-49), Virginia Tech (79-76), Charleston (82-75), and Washington State (75-44), while Alabama made their way to this point by beating Coastal Carolina (68-44), New Mexico (74-67), Miami Florida (79-64), and Colorado (62-61).  We’ll preview both NIT Championship Game teams and our final score predictions will hopefully peg down the eventual winner of this tournament.

While Wichita State is healthy, Alabama is without guard Andrew Steele (4.0 PPG, 2.6 RPG) because of a concussion and currently list forward Jason Carter (1.5 PPG, 1.9 RPG) as questionable because of an undisclosed injury that has kept him out of action since mid-April.  The Crimson Tide hasn’t shot well from 3-point range this season but they’ve gotten enough shooting in the paint to allow them to score 67.1 points per game.  Alabama is going against a strong Wichita State defense that defends the perimeter well and also only allows opposing teams to score 61.9 points per game on 40.9% shooting this season. 

Wichita State’s offense is much strong and scores 72.7 points per game on 46.6% shooting from the field this year.  The Shockers have much more accurate long range shooters and will be tested by a terrific Alabama defense that gives up just 59.2 points per game on 38.3% shooting.  Wichita State has been playing better on both ends of the game recently and also should have a rebounding, depth, and turnover edge in the NIT Championship game.

Alabama’s plodding style can throw many teams off of their game but I think that the Shockers have the necessary weapons to make life tough on the Crimson Tide tonight.  Alabama simply doesn’t have the shooters to score big points and I think the rebounding dominance for Wichita State will amount to some easy put-backs that will affect the normally strong Crimson Tide defense.  Look for the Shockers to take home the NIT Championship game while covering the low line that Las Vegas has made them the favorites by.

Wichita State 68
Alabama 61
